Haiti - Politics : In the South Moïse seeks synergy between the state and the private sector

On Thursday at Anse-à-Veau, President Jovenel Moïse, accompanied, among others, by Deputy Wilner Guervil, in the presence of the main authorities of the department, met some few entrepreneurs from the Nippes department about arrangements to increase their activities economic.

This meeting was an opportunity for the Head of State to remind entrepreneurs of the need to get involved in the steps initiated by his administration in the department of Nippes.

President Moses also took the opportunity to reassure the business community of the Nippes of its full support for the development process of this region. "The synergy between the State and the private business sector is fundamental for development throughout the country," said the Head of State, who recalled the establishment through the Bank of the Republic of Haiti (BRH) of an affordable credit system in the agribusiness sector for the benefit of entrepreneurs throughout the country.
